District 112 is special - there's nothing like living where people want to vacation! Our recent population explosion attests to that. Growth is inevitable, so we must welcome it in a smart, thoughtful way to protect what makes our community so beautiful.
Responsible growth means expanding development in ways that supports the economy and community while protecting the environment and quality of life. Keeping our citizens safe is the top concern.
Our coastal lands are susceptible to flooding, hurricanes, sea-level rise, and erosion. It's important to be mindful of the ways we approach land use to mitigate these risks while keeping up with population growth and maintaining the charm of our cities and towns.
Let's balance the southern charm of our district while modernizing it for current and future climate, environment, and population considerations.
Jenna will propose and champion policies that:
Emphasize environmental protections and flood-resilience planning for our beaches, marshes, and wetlands. They are our protection from storms and floodwater. We need to protect them first through strategic planning, smart improvements, and state funding.
Invest in infrastructure that keeps pace with population growth and protects our quality of life. Smart infrastructure planning should come before development—not after the roads are overcrowded, drainage is strained, and services are stretched thin. We’re now playing catch-up on problems that should have been addressed years ago by lawmakers.
Require developers to pay their fair share of the roads, drainage and utilities their projects require—not leave existing residents holding the bill.
